Output 8943761c42c517fcbc94e7d2a24fea3e8bac5c67aba0cf47387b0501e97fe824:1

value
153238880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a7a83c1e0e560712809e7bb16687068cca36448 OP_EQUAL
address
372Dt91ZyqjXVBWcAfJH5mbeuF48BPUZty
transaction
8943761c42c517fcbc94e7d2a24fea3e8bac5c67aba0cf47387b0501e97fe824
spent
true